Electric Competition and What Consumers Should Know

When/Where: Saturday, Sept. 22, 10 a.m. to 11:30 a.m. at the Des Plaines Public Library, 1501 Ellinwood Ave. in Des Plaines.

Why Go: The Citizen’s Utility Board will explain what electric competition is, what that means to the consumer and what are your options. In northern Illinois, you can choose Commonwealth Edison (ComEd), the regulated utility, to supply you with power, or go with alternative suppliers.

Pricing: Free.
